thesis College of Science University of Rizal System-Morong 2024

This thesis investigates the nutritional profiles of various starter, grower, and finisher feed combinations, focusing on essential components such as crude fat, crude fiber, crude protein, digestible amino acids, and minerals like calcium and phosphorus, and using FeedCal, a linear programming simulator, we first generated optimal feed combinations tailored to meet the nutritional requirements for different stages of livestock growth, with our analysis revealing significant variations in nutrient levels among the combinations, with Starter 1, Grower 3, and Finisher 3 emerging as the most enriched options and demonstrate competitive performance against some commercial brands.
